// SPDX-License-Identifier: BSD-3-Clause OR GPL-2.0
/******************************************************************************
 *
 * Module Name: dsdebug - Parser/Interpreter interface - debugging
 *
 * Copyright (C) 2000 - 2025, Intel Corp.
 *
 *****************************************************************************/


#include <acpi/acpi.h>
#include "accommon.h"
#include "acdispat.h"
#include "acnamesp.h"
#ifdef ACPI_DISASSEMBLER
#include "acdisasm.h"
#endif
#include "acinterp.h"

#define _COMPONENT          ACPI_DISPATCHER
ACPI_MODULE_NAME("dsdebug")

#if defined(ACPI_DEBUG_OUTPUT) || defined(ACPI_DEBUGGER)
/* Local prototypes */
static void
acpi_ds_print_node_pathname(struct acpi_namespace_node *node,
       const char *message);

/*******************************************************************************
 *
 * FUNCTION:    acpi_ds_print_node_pathname
 *
 * PARAMETERS:  node            - Object
 *              message         - Prefix message
 *
 * DESCRIPTION: Print an object's full namespace pathname
 *              Manages allocation/freeing of a pathname buffer
 *
 ******************************************************************************/


static void
acpi_ds_print_node_pathname(struct acpi_namespace_node *node,
       const char *message)
{
 struct acpi_buffer buffer;
 acpi_status status;

 ACPI_FUNCTION_TRACE(ds_print_node_pathname);

 if (!node) {
  ACPI_DEBUG_PRINT_RAW((ACPI_DB_DISPATCH, "[NULL NAME]"));
  return_VOID;
 }

 /* Convert handle to full pathname and print it (with supplied message) */

 buffer.length = ACPI_ALLOCATE_LOCAL_BUFFER;

 status = acpi_ns_handle_to_pathname(node, &buffer, TRUE);
 if (ACPI_SUCCESS(status)) {
  if (message) {
   ACPI_DEBUG_PRINT_RAW((ACPI_DB_DISPATCH, "%s ",
           message));
  }

  ACPI_DEBUG_PRINT_RAW((ACPI_DB_DISPATCH, "[%s] (Node %p)",
          (char *)buffer.pointer, node));
  ACPI_FREE(buffer.pointer);
 }

 return_VOID;
}

/*******************************************************************************
 *
 * FUNCTION:    acpi_ds_dump_method_stack
 *
 * PARAMETERS:  status          - Method execution status
 *              walk_state      - Current state of the parse tree walk
 *              op              - Executing parse op
 *
 * RETURN:      None
 *
 * DESCRIPTION: Called when a method has been aborted because of an error.
 *              Dumps the method execution stack.
 *
 ******************************************************************************/


void
acpi_ds_dump_method_stack(acpi_status status,
     struct acpi_walk_state *walk_state,
     union acpi_parse_object *op)
{
 union acpi_parse_object *next;
 struct acpi_thread_state *thread;
 struct acpi_walk_state *next_walk_state;
 struct acpi_namespace_node *previous_method = NULL;
 union acpi_operand_object *method_desc;

 ACPI_FUNCTION_TRACE(ds_dump_method_stack);

 /* Ignore control codes, they are not errors */

 if (ACPI_CNTL_EXCEPTION(status)) {
  return_VOID;
 }

 /* We may be executing a deferred opcode */

 if (walk_state->deferred_node) {
  ACPI_DEBUG_PRINT((ACPI_DB_DISPATCH,
      "Executing subtree for Buffer/Package/Region\n"));
  return_VOID;
 }

 /*
 * If there is no Thread, we are not actually executing a method.
 * This can happen when the iASL compiler calls the interpreter
 * to perform constant folding.
 */

 thread = walk_state->thread;
 if (!thread) {
  return_VOID;
 }

 /* Display exception and method name */

 ACPI_DEBUG_PRINT((ACPI_DB_DISPATCH,
     "\n**** Exception %s during execution of method ",
     acpi_format_exception(status)));

 acpi_ds_print_node_pathname(walk_state->method_node, NULL);

 /* Display stack of executing methods */

 ACPI_DEBUG_PRINT_RAW((ACPI_DB_DISPATCH,
         "\n\nMethod Execution Stack:\n"));
 next_walk_state = thread->walk_state_list;

 /* Walk list of linked walk states */

 while (next_walk_state) {
  method_desc = next_walk_state->method_desc;
  if (method_desc) {
   acpi_ex_stop_trace_method((struct acpi_namespace_node *)
        method_desc->method.node,
        method_desc, walk_state);
  }

  ACPI_DEBUG_PRINT((ACPI_DB_DISPATCH,
      " Method [%4.4s] executing: ",
      acpi_ut_get_node_name(next_walk_state->
       method_node)));

  /* First method is the currently executing method */

  if (next_walk_state == walk_state) {
   if (op) {

    /* Display currently executing ASL statement */

    next = op->common.next;
    op->common.next = NULL;

#ifdef ACPI_DISASSEMBLER
    if (walk_state->method_node !=
        acpi_gbl_root_node) {

     /* More verbose if not module-level code */

     acpi_os_printf("Failed at ");
     acpi_dm_disassemble(next_walk_state, op,
           ACPI_UINT32_MAX);
    }
#endif
    op->common.next = next;
   }
  } else {
   /*
 * This method has called another method
 * NOTE: the method call parse subtree is already deleted at
 * this point, so we cannot disassemble the method invocation.
 */

   ACPI_DEBUG_PRINT_RAW((ACPI_DB_DISPATCH,
           "Call to method "));
   acpi_ds_print_node_pathname(previous_method, NULL);
  }

  previous_method = next_walk_state->method_node;
  next_walk_state = next_walk_state->next;
  ACPI_DEBUG_PRINT_RAW((ACPI_DB_DISPATCH, "\n"));
 }

 return_VOID;
}

#else
void
acpi_ds_dump_method_stack(acpi_status status,
     struct acpi_walk_state *walk_state,
     union acpi_parse_object *op)
{
 return;
}

#endif
